Calcolare Settimane Lavorative Tra Due Date

Calcolatore Settimane Lavorative

Risultati

Giorni totali tra le date: 0
Giorni lavorativi: 0
Settimane lavorative complete: 0
Giorni lavorativi residui: 0
Festivi nazionali nel periodo: 0

Guida Completa: Come Calcolare le Settimane Lavorative tra Due Date

Il calcolo delle settimane lavorative tra due date è un’operazione fondamentale per aziende, professionisti e privati che necessitano di pianificare progetti, gestire scadenze o organizzare attività lavorative. Questa guida approfondita ti spiegherà tutto ciò che devi sapere per effettuare questo calcolo in modo preciso, tenendo conto di festivi, weekend e specificità nazionali.

1. Cosa Sono le Settimane Lavorative?

Le settimane lavorative rappresentano il numero di settimane complete (generalmente da lunedì a venerdì) compresse tra due date specifiche. A differenza del semplice calcolo delle settimane calendariali, questo metodo esclude:

  • I weekend (sabato e domenica)
  • I giorni festivi nazionali
  • Eventuali giorni di chiusura aziendale specifici

Questo tipo di calcolo è particolarmente utile per:

  • Pianificazione di progetti aziendali
  • Calcolo dei tempi di consegna
  • Gestione delle scadenze contrattuali
  • Organizzazione delle ferie dei dipendenti
  • Pianificazione di campagne marketing

2. Metodologia di Calcolo

Per calcolare correttamente le settimane lavorative, segui questi passaggi:

  1. Determina l’intervallo di date: Identifica la data di inizio e la data di fine del periodo che vuoi analizzare.
  2. Calcola i giorni totali: Sottrai la data di inizio dalla data di fine per ottenere il numero totale di giorni.
  3. Escludi i weekend: Rimuovi tutti i sabati e le domeniche dal conteggio.
  4. Escludi i festivi: Identifica e rimuovi i giorni festivi nazionali che cadono nei giorni lavorativi.
  5. Converti in settimane: Dividi il numero di giorni lavorativi rimanenti per 5 (giorni lavorativi standard in una settimana) per ottenere il numero di settimane complete.

3. Festivi Nazionali per Paese

Ogni paese ha il proprio calendario di festivi nazionali che influenzano il calcolo delle settimane lavorative. Ecco una tabella comparativa per alcuni paesi europei:

Paese Numero di Festivi Annui Festivi Mobili (data variabile) Festivi Fissi
Italia 12 Pasqua, Pasquetta, Lunedì di Pentecoste 1° gennaio, 25 aprile, 1° maggio, 2 giugno, 15 agosto, 1° novembre, 8 dicembre, 25-26 dicembre
Germania 9-13 Venerdì Santo, Lunedì di Pasqua, Ascensione, Lunedì di Pentecoste 1° gennaio, 1° maggio, 3 ottobre, 25-26 dicembre
Francia 11 Lunedì di Pasqua, Ascensione, Lunedì di Pentecoste 1° gennaio, 1° maggio, 8 maggio, 14 luglio, 15 agosto, 1° novembre, 11 novembre, 25 dicembre
Spagna 14 Venerdì Santo, Lunedì di Pasqua, Corpus Domini 1° gennaio, 6 gennaio, 1° maggio, 15 agosto, 12 ottobre, 1° novembre, 6 dicembre, 25 dicembre
Regno Unito 8 Venerdì Santo, Lunedì di Pasqua, Early May Bank Holiday, Spring Bank Holiday, Summer Bank Holiday 1° gennaio, 25-26 dicembre

Nota: Alcuni festivi possono variare tra regioni dello stesso paese. Ad esempio, in Germania ogni Land può avere festivi aggiuntivi.

4. Esempi Pratici di Calcolo

Vediamo alcuni esempi concreti per comprendere meglio il meccanismo:

Esempio 1: Italia, 1 gennaio 2024 – 31 gennaio 2024

  • Giorni totali: 31
  • Weekend: 10 giorni (5 sabati + 5 domeniche)
  • Festivi: 2 (1 gennaio, 6 gennaio)
  • Giorni lavorativi: 31 – 10 – 2 = 19
  • Settimane lavorative: 19 ÷ 5 = 3 settimane e 4 giorni

Esempio 2: Germania, 1 aprile 2024 – 30 aprile 2024

  • Giorni totali: 30
  • Weekend: 10 giorni
  • Festivi: 2 (Venerdì Santo, Lunedì di Pasqua)
  • Giorni lavorativi: 30 – 10 – 2 = 18
  • Settimane lavorative: 18 ÷ 5 = 3 settimane e 3 giorni

5. Strumenti e Metodi per il Calcolo

Esistono diversi metodi per calcolare le settimane lavorative:

5.1 Calcolo Manuale

Puoi effettuare il calcolo manualmente seguendo questi passaggi:

  1. Conta tutti i giorni tra le due date (inclusi entrambi i giorni)
  2. Sottrai i weekend (2 giorni per ogni settimana completa + eventuali giorni extra)
  3. Identifica e sottrai i festivi nazionali
  4. Dividi il risultato per 5 per ottenere le settimane lavorative

Questo metodo è preciso ma richiede tempo e attenzione, soprattutto per periodi lunghi.

5.2 Foglio di Calcolo (Excel/Google Sheets)

Puoi utilizzare funzioni specifiche nei fogli di calcolo:

  • Excel:
    • =GIORNI.LAVORATIVI.TOTALI(data_inizio; data_fine; [festivi])
    • =GIORNI.LAVORATIVI(data_inizio; data_fine; [festivi])
  • Google Sheets:
    • =NETWORKDAYS(start_date, end_date, [holidays])
    • =WORKDAY(start_date, days, [holidays])

Dovrai inserire manualmente l’elenco dei festivi nel foglio di calcolo.

5.3 Strumenti Online

Esistono numerosi calcolatori online che automatizzano il processo, come quello che stai utilizzando in questa pagina. Questi strumenti offrono diversi vantaggi:

  • Database aggiornati dei festivi nazionali
  • Interfaccia user-friendly
  • Possibilità di salvare e condividere i risultati
  • Visualizzazione grafica dei dati

5.4 API e Librerie di Programmazione

Per gli sviluppatori, esistono numerose librerie che semplificano questo calcolo:

  • JavaScript: date-fns, moment.js, Luxon
  • Python: pandas, workalendar, holidays
  • PHP: Carbon, League\Period
  • Java: Joda-Time, ThreeTen

6. Errori Comuni da Evitare

Quando calcoli le settimane lavorative, fai attenzione a questi errori frequenti:

  • Dimenticare i festivi mobili: Pasqua e festività correlate cambiano ogni anno.
  • Non considerare i fusi orari: Se lavori con date in paesi diversi, assicurati di normalizzare i fusi orari.
  • Contare due volte i weekend: Alcuni metodi potrebbero erroneamente contare sia sabato che domenica come festivi.
  • Ignorare i festivi regionali: In alcuni paesi, ci sono festivi specifici per regioni o città.
  • Errori nell’arrotondamento: 4.2 settimane non sono 4 settimane – considera sempre i giorni residui.

7. Applicazioni Pratiche

Il calcolo delle settimane lavorative ha numerose applicazioni pratiche:

7.1 Gestione Progetti

In project management, conoscere esattamente il numero di settimane lavorative disponibili è cruciale per:

  • Definire realisticamente le tempistiche
  • Assegnare le risorse in modo efficiente
  • Identificare potenziali colli di bottiglia
  • Comunicare scadenze precise ai clienti

7.2 Gestione delle Risorse Umane

I reparti HR utilizzano questi calcoli per:

  • Pianificare le ferie dei dipendenti
  • Calcolare i periodi di preavviso
  • Gestire i contratti a termine
  • Organizzare i turni di lavoro

7.3 Logistica e Supply Chain

Nel settore logistico, le settimane lavorative influenzano:

  • I tempi di consegna
  • La gestione delle scorte
  • La pianificazione dei trasporti
  • La gestione dei magazzini

7.4 Settore Pubblico

Le amministrazioni pubbliche utilizzano questi calcoli per:

  • Definire i termini per bandi e gare d’appalto
  • Gestire le scadenze burocratiche
  • Pianificare i servizi al cittadino

8. Normative e Regolamentazioni

È importante considerare che in alcuni settori esistono normative specifiche che regolano il calcolo dei giorni lavorativi:

8.1 Settore Bancario

Le banche spesso utilizzano il concetto di “giorni bancari” che escludono:

  • Weekend
  • Festivi nazionali
  • Eventuali giorni di chiusura specifici del settore

In Italia, ad esempio, il sito della Banca d’Italia pubblica annualmente il calendario dei giorni non lavorativi per il settore bancario.

8.2 Settore Legale

Nel diritto, soprattutto in materia processuale, i termini vengono spesso calcolati in “giorni liberi” che escludono:

  • Festivi
  • Il periodo feriale (generalmente dal 1° al 31 agosto)
  • Eventuali sospensioni specifiche

Il Ministero della Giustizia italiano fornisce linee guida precise per il calcolo dei termini processuali.

8.3 Contratti Commerciali

Nei contratti commerciali internazionali, è fondamentale specificare:

  • Quale calendario di festivi si applica
  • Come vengono contati i giorni (lavorativi o calendariali)
  • Eventuali eccezioni per force majeure

9. Statistiche e Dati Interessanti

Ecco alcune statistiche interessanti relative ai giorni lavorativi:

Statistica Italia Germania Francia USA
Giorni lavorativi medi all’anno 251 248 251 260
Settimane lavorative medie all’anno 50.2 49.6 50.2 52
Festivi nazionali annui 12 9-13 11 10
Giorni di ferie legali minimi 20 20 25 0 (non previste a livello federale)
Ore lavorative settimanali medie 38.1 34.8 37.5 38.7

Fonte: Dati OCSE 2023 e Eurostat. Per dati più dettagliati, consulta il sito dell’OCSE.

10. Consigli per Ottimizzare la Pianificazione

Ecco alcuni consigli pratici per ottimizzare la pianificazione basata sulle settimane lavorative:

  • Aggiungi un buffer: Aggiungi sempre il 10-15% in più di tempo per imprevisti.
  • Considera i ponti: Molti lavoratori prendono ferie nei giorni tra un festivo e il weekend.
  • Usa strumenti di visualizzazione: Grafici e diagrammi di Gantt aiutano a comprendere meglio la timeline.
  • Aggiorna regolarmente: Ricalcola le settimane lavorative ogni volta che ci sono cambiamenti nel progetto.
  • Comunica chiaramente: Assicurati che tutti i membri del team comprendano come vengono calcolate le scadenze.
  • Considera le differenze culturali: In alcuni paesi, come la Germania, il venerdì pomeriggio può essere considerato non lavorativo.

11. Domande Frequenti

11.1 Come si calcolano le settimane lavorative in Excel?

In Excel puoi usare la formula:

=PIANO(INT((GIORNI.LAVORATIVI(data_fine; data_inizio; festivi)-1)/5); 1)

Dove “festivi” è l’intervallo che contiene le date dei festivi nazionali.

11.2 I sabati sono sempre considerati non lavorativi?

Nella maggior parte dei paesi occidentali sì, ma ci sono eccezioni:

  • In alcuni settori (come la ristorazione o il retail) il sabato è un giorno lavorativo.
  • In alcuni paesi mediorientali, il weekend è venerdì-sabato invece che sabato-domenica.
  • Alcune aziende adottano la settimana lavorativa di 4 giorni (es. lunedì-giovedì o martedì-venerdì).

11.3 Come si gestiscono i festivi che cadono di weekend?

La maggior parte dei paesi ha regole specifiche:

  • In Italia, se un festivo cade di domenica, spesso non viene recuperato (eccezione: Pasqua).
  • In alcuni paesi (come il Regno Unito), il festivo viene spostato al lunedì seguente (“bank holiday”).
  • In Germania, i festivi che cadono di weekend non vengono generalmente recuperati.

11.4 È possibile avere settimane lavorative di 6 giorni?

Sì, in alcuni contesti:

  • In alcuni paesi (come gli Emirati Arabi) la settimana lavorativa standard è di 6 giorni (domenica-giovedì o sabato-giovedì).
  • In periodi di picco lavorativo, alcune aziende possono adottare temporaneamente orari estesi.
  • Nel settore agricolo, spesso si lavora 6 giorni a settimana.

11.5 Come si calcolano le settimane lavorative per lavoratori part-time?

Per i lavoratori part-time, il calcolo va adattato:

  • Identifica i giorni specifici in cui il lavoratore è attivo (es. solo lunedì, mercoledì, venerdì).
  • Conta solo quei giorni specifici nel periodo considerato.
  • Dividi per il numero di giorni lavorativi settimanali del part-time per ottenere le “settimane equivalenti”.

12. Conclusioni

Il calcolo preciso delle settimane lavorative tra due date è un’abilità fondamentale in numerosi contesti professionali. Che tu sia un project manager, un imprenditore, un responsabile HR o semplicemente un privato che vuole organizzare al meglio il proprio tempo, comprendere questo meccanismo ti permetterà di pianificare in modo più efficace ed evitare spiacevoli sorprese.

Ricorda che:

  • Ogni paese ha le sue specificità in termini di festivi e giorni lavorativi.
  • È sempre meglio utilizzare strumenti affidabili per evitare errori di calcolo.
  • La pianificazione deve sempre includere un margine per gli imprevisti.
  • La comunicazione chiara delle scadenze è essenziale per il successo di qualsiasi progetto.

Utilizza il calcolatore in questa pagina per ottenere risultati precisi in pochi secondi, e consulta sempre fonti ufficiali per verificare i festivi nazionali aggiornati del paese che ti interessa.

Leave a Reply

Your email address will not be published. Required fields are marked *